India’s July retail inflation eases to 5-year low

New Delhi: India’s July retail inflation slowed to 3.54%, its lowest in nearly five years, on the back of a sharp decline in food inflation, data released Monday showed. private banks: Host of challenges ahead for private banks in Q2

Mumbai: India’s non-state banks are likely entering a period of margin compression, deterioration in asset quality, rising provisions and high credit costs, the June-quarter results for most private sector lenders have signalled.
